One of the most visible impacts of AI in entertainment is the rise of hyper-personalized experiences. Netflix and YouTube use sophisticated machine learning algorithms to analyze viewing habits, ensuring that every user's homepage is a curated reflection of their unique tastes. Linear television schedules have largely been replaced by library-on-demand platforms. Streaming services produce vast amounts of high-budget, proprietary content, changing how stories are written, paced, and consumed by audiences globally. Immersive Gaming and Interactive Experiences
